Remote | U.S. or Canada (Mountain or Pacific time zone) | ð??¼ Full-Time | â??️ Quarterly TravelAbout AkuityWith the move to the cloud, Kubernetes has become widely adopted by DevOps and Platform Engineering teams, but it has also added complexity. While scaling Kubernetes at Intuit, the Akuity founders started building Argo CD in order to streamline the adoption of Kubernetes. Argo CD helps developers own, understand and deploy their K8s deployments via GitOps.Today, Argo CD is the third most popular project in the CNCF (Cloud Native Computing Foundation) and is used by 70% of companies who are using Kubernetes in production. The list of Argo CD users includes companies like Intuit, BlackRock, Tesla, Major League Baseball, Peloton, and many more.The team founded Akuity in 2021 to enable enterprises to ship software faster and more reliably with modern GitOps best practices. The Akuity Platform enables teams to manage the development and deployment across hundreds â?? if not thousands â?? of Kubernetes clusters from a single control plane.
